Democratic Socialists Gain Ground in US Primaries

The recent surge in Democratic Socialists of America (DSA) candidates winning primaries marks a significant shift in US political dynamics. With a growing membership, the DSA is not just aiming for representation but seeks to transform governance itself. This momentum could reshape policy discussions and priorities, particularly around social justice and economic equity.

The DSA’s success in New York and beyond, including the election of pro-Palestinian candidates, indicates a shift in voter sentiment, especially among younger demographics. This could lead to a more progressive agenda being pushed in Congress, challenging traditional party lines and potentially altering the legislative landscape.

As the DSA expands its reach, with membership skyrocketing from 5,900 to over 14,000 in New York alone, the implications for future elections are profound. This growth suggests a sustained interest in socialist policies, which could influence mainstream Democratic strategies and candidate selections moving forward.

The DSA’s focus on grassroots organizing and community engagement may also inspire similar movements across the country, indicating a potential long-term shift in American political culture. As these candidates take office, their ability to enact change will be closely watched, with implications for both local and national governance.
